What are the main challenges faced during data quality implementation?
The journey of implementing data quality measures typically comes with its set of challenges. Organizations often encounter issues such as data silos, inadequate training, and lack of governance policies. Data silos can prevent seamless data sharing across departments, creating inconsistencies that hinder a unified data quality approach. Furthermore, employees may resist adopting new data quality practices due to a lack of understanding or proficiency with the new systems and tools. This emphasizes the need for ongoing training and communication across the organization.
Additionally, without established governance frameworks, organizations may struggle with maintaining accountability for data quality initiatives. This can lead to continued erosion of data integrity as responsibility remains diffuse. Implementation cases reveal that those organizations which address these challenges early on by creating clear governance structures, investing in training, and fostering a culture of collaboration tend to excel in their data quality endeavors.
Lastly, balancing the costs associated with implementing new data quality tools and strategies against the anticipated benefits can also become a significant hurdle. Organizations must ensure they are achieving a return on investment to justify their endeavors in data quality improvements.
How can organizations measure the success of their data quality initiatives?
Measuring the success of data quality initiatives requires a combination of quantitative and qualitative metrics. Organizations typically begin by defining key performance indicators (KPIs) that align with their strategic objectives. Commonly used KPIs include data accuracy rates, the number of data errors reported, and the time taken to resolve data quality issues. Tracking these metrics over time allows organizations to assess whether their data quality efforts are yielding the expected outcomes.
Moreover, qualitative assessments, such as stakeholder feedback and user satisfaction surveys, can provide additional insights into the impact of data quality initiatives. When employees report increased confidence in data-driven decision-making or improved ease of access to quality data, it underscores the effectiveness of implemented changes. By analyzing both quantitative and qualitative metrics holistically, organizations can form a comprehensive view of their data quality success and make necessary adjustments to maximize future outcomes.
It is essential for organizations to continuously revisit these metrics and refine their strategies accordingly. Effective monitoring creates an adaptive learning environment where best practices are embraced and potential challenges addressed proactively.
What role do technologies play in supporting data quality implementation?
Technology plays an indispensable role in supporting data quality implementation initiatives. The evolution of data management tools has provided organizations with capabilities that were previously unattainable. Automated data profiling tools, for instance, can swiftly analyze large datasets to identify anomalies, thus allowing organizations to act on these discrepancies before they escalate into larger issues. Additionally, data cleansing technologies streamline the processes of rectifying inaccurate or duplicate records, significantly enhancing data accuracy.
Beyond cleaning and profiling, advanced analytics and machine learning can provide predictive insights into potential data quality issues, enabling organizations to be proactive rather than reactive in their approach. This predictive capability is especially valuable in fast-paced industries where timely data accuracy is crucial for competitiveness.
Moreover, comprehensive data governance platforms facilitate collaboration among departments by establishing unifying data quality standards, enabling smoother sharing and management of data across the organization. The successful cases frequently highlight how organizations have leveraged technology to create a foundation for scalable data quality practices, ultimately transforming their operations.

What future trends can we expect in data quality management?
The future of data quality management is set to be influenced by several emerging trends that capitalize on technological advancements and changing organizational needs. One significant trend is the increasing adoption of artificial intelligence and machine learning in data quality processes. These technologies enable organizations to automate data cleaning and profiling tasks, allowing them to maintain high-quality data more efficiently.
Another trend is the rise of decentralized data governance approaches, which empower various business units to take ownership of data quality within their contexts. This can lead to customized data strategies that are more relevant and effective in addressing specific departmental needs, thereby improving overall data quality across the organization.
Real-time data quality monitoring is also gaining traction as businesses increasingly demand agile responses to changing market conditions. By establishing frameworks that support immediate detection and correction of data issues, organizations can maintain higher standards of data integrity without delays. As these trends unfold, implementation cases will undoubtedly provide insights into successful practices that others can emulate, further driving the importance of robust data quality management strategies in the years to come.
